Yesterday, as I opened a window, the scent of incense wafted from the next room.
It reminded me of the most painful time and
made me feel quite nauseous.
As we traditionally burn incense at a Japanese funeral service,
the scent usually reminds me only of death.
For me, it was almost like experiencing that painful time again.
I still believe in what I wrote about olfactory memory in an older entry.
